The cheapest way to get from Saratoga Springs to Rome is to line 450 bus and bus which costs $14 - $28 and takes 4h 53m.
The fastest way to get from Saratoga Springs to Rome is to drive which takes 2h 3m and costs $17 - $26.
No, there is no direct bus from Saratoga Springs to Rome. However, there are services departing from Broadway & Church St and arriving at Rome W Liberty St via Schenectady and Utica Union Station.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 4h 53m.
The distance between Saratoga Springs and Rome is 114 miles. The road distance is 97.3 miles.
The best way to get from Saratoga Springs to Rome without a car is to line 450 bus and train which takes 3h 25m and costs $25 - $180.
It takes approximately 3h 25m to get from Saratoga Springs to Rome, including transfers.
Saratoga Springs to Rome bus services, operated by Capital District Transportation (CDTA), depart from Broadway & Church St station.
Saratoga Springs to Rome bus services, operated by Capital District Transportation (CDTA), arrive at Gateway Plaza Mobility Center station.
Yes, the driving distance between Saratoga Springs to Rome is 97 miles. It takes approximately 2h 3m to drive from Saratoga Springs to Rome.
